Quality control of PHWR fuel tube closure welds
Description
PHWR fuel bundle has 19 elements, each of about half a metre long enclosing natural uranium dioxide pellets; all the 19 elements being attached to the end plates of the two ends. The design of the bundle lends itself for mass production due to simplistic manufacturing route. Each element containing UO pellets is hermetically sealed at both ends with zircaloy end plates. Considering the large number of elements to be welded and due to the wall thickness being thin, resistance welding is being successfully employed. This process is considered critical and quality control check on this should give assurance with high level of confidence. Due to the complex nature of the shape and the thickness, a reliable and quick NDT method has not so far been identified and practised. Statistical method of control has been found to be very effective in maintaining the integrity of the welds. This paper describes the statistical method adopted with sampling plan for achieving good reliability. (author). 2 refs., 8 figs., 1 tab
